Hi, im after buying a mazda 3 mps in the next few months. My last car was a celica GT4 st205 with 350bhp. I was hoping to get the same or more power out of the mazda. Can this be done on the standard engine? Also what mods would i need? I know i'll need a fmic, fuel pump, straight air intake, s/s exhaust with d/cat, re-map, what about the turbo? Thanks Ant

You're on the right track except the FMIC provides a RAM-air intake so you wouldn't need another induction kit on top of that Personally I wouldn't bother trying to go that far with a FWD car but then it's not my car. 350+ is a fairly exclusive club in the UK though although a lot of yanks seem to blitz that with various injection kits  Why not get a 6 and aim for 400?

Think 350 is the limits of standard turbo.. Mine has rebuilt/upgrade internals and will be seeing what it can push in the very near future.. Though i have forged rods

Stock tubby,might be able to get it up to 360.If you are going for 350 i'd recommend replacing all your engine mounts with cp-e ones
